Advanced System Control Theory
This course will describe latest system control theories and their applications. As well, recent trends in research will
also be introduced. Specifically, the following contents will be discussed.
1. Robust control (variable structure control, sliding mode control, H-Infinity control, among others)
2. Adaptation control
3. Intelligent control
4. Observer theory
5. Model for understanding human learning and associative memory functions
6. Modeling of mammal biological clocks
7. Analysis of human visual information processing functions
